Superfire is a 2002 American disaster television film directed by Steven Quale.
Plot
After firefighter pilot Jim Merrick makes a mistake that costs the lives of 12 smokejumper colleagues, he becomes a disgrace and is reassigned to a town in Oregon. Due to his loss of reputation, most people are unwilling to listen when he tries to warn them of a fire encroaching on Portland, Oregon. The disaster involves multiple simultaneous forest fires that combine into a superfire threatening the city, and Jim and his new team must work to stop the disaster.

Production
In November 2000, it was announced that Lions Gate Television Pictures was planning to produce a film titled Superfire about an elite firefighter squad specifically for ABC. Filming was scheduled for the spring of 2001, and Stephen Quayle was announced as the director. The film was a co-production between Germany, Canada, New Zealand, and the United States. Filming took place in New Zealand, and the television film featured several New Zealand actors.
Broadcast
The television film was broadcast on ABC on April 20, 2002. The television film had a rating of PG-13/TV-14.
Home video release
Some versions of the DVD release of the film shortened the film to around an hour and a half. Other versions contained the full-length film.
Reception
A review in the 2005 book VideoHound's Golden Movie Retriever by Jim Craddock and Gale Thomson called the film a "hackneyed heroes story."
In a review of the shortened DVD, the review site chasingthefrog.com gave the film a rating of 2 and a half out of 4 stars and a movie grade of C+, writing that it "turned out to be a relatively good-looking film, at least for a TV movie anyway. Sure, the special effects were noticeably not big budget, but I have to credit the filmmakers and say that they did a good job in making the fire scenes look believable. (There were clips from the bigger budget 1997 film "Dantes Peak" [sic] used to capture the massive fire.)"
Accolades
The visual effects team of John Allardice, Steve Courtney, Sherry L. Hitch, John McGinley, George Port, Jonathan Rothbart, Mark Sadeghi, Lee Stringer, and Ron Thornton was nominated for the Primetime Emmy Award for Outstanding Special Visual Effects for a Miniseries, Movie or a Special at the 54th Primetime Emmy Awards in 2002.
